We are looking to hire Waiters/Waitresses to join our team. Reporting to the Catering Manager, the ideal candidate will ensure our children have a positive dining experience while at School by showing genuine care and attention.


Duties and responsibilities include the following:

  • To Provide a consistently high level of service to Kenton College children, staff and visitors.
  • Staying attentive to the needs and safety of children in the dining area.
  • Following health code standards with regards to handling of food.
  • Ensure high standards of cleanliness in the kitchen and dining areas.
  • Assist with School event arrangements.
  • Cleaning and general upkeep of the School to ensure a clean, tidy, comfortable and safe environment.
  • Follow and uphold all Kenton’s key policies especially Child Protection and Safeguarding.

Skills and abilities

  • Superior food and beverage knowledge.
  • Ability to work with people from different national and cultural backgrounds.
  • A customer-orientated approach; courtesy, tact and integrity.
  • Ability to lift heavy items with physical stamina and strength needed to stand and work for eight hours each day.
  • Immaculate personal cleanliness and presentation.
